Skip to content

Aplicação que realiza o unfollow em usuário do twitter que não te seguem

Notifications You must be signed in to change notification settings

Wilson3g/unfollow-twitter

Repository files navigation

Unfollow Twitter

Aplicação que realiza o unfollow em usuário do twitter que não te segue

Funcionalidade:

  • Realiza o unfollow de usuários no twitter seguindo os passos descritos abaixo.
    1 - Faz login na api do Twitter usando as credenciais de acesso do usuário.
    2 - Encontrar todos os seguidores e pessoas que o usuário segue.
    3 - Cria dpos dicionário, um com com todos os seguidores e outro com os não seguidores.
    4 - Faz uma comparação entre os dois dicionário e retorna os ids diferentes (ids diferente são usuário que não se encontram nos dois dicionário, logo não são seguidores).
    5- Realiza o unfollow usando os ids recuperados no passo 4.

Requisitos

  1. Ter o pip instalado
  2. Ter o npm instaldo
  3. Ter o Severless Framework instaldo

Instalação

  1. Faça o clone do projeto
  • $ git clone https://github.com/Wilson3g/unfollow-twitter.git
  1. Crie e ative uma virtual env usando python3
  • $ python3 -m venv nome_da_sua_env
  • $ . nome_da_sua_env/bin/activate
  1. Instale os pacotes necessários para rodar o projeto
  • $ pip install -r requirements
  1. No arquivo twitter.py adicione as suas credenciais do twitter
  • consumer key, consumer secret, access token, access token secret
  1. Execute
  • $ npm init
  1. Execute
  • $ npm install serverless-python-requirements
  1. Para rodar o projeto localmente execute
  • $ serverless invoke local -f main

Deploy

  1. execute $ sls deploy -v

About

Aplicação que realiza o unfollow em usuário do twitter que não te seguem

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ages